MBR1060HC0G
Introduction
The MBR1060HC0G is a diode belonging to the category of Schottky rectifier diodes. This semiconductor device is widely used in various electronic applications due to its unique characteristics and performance.
Basic Information Overview
- Category: Schottky rectifier diode
- Use: Rectification of AC to DC, voltage clamping, and reverse polarity protection
- Characteristics: High efficiency, low forward voltage drop, fast switching speed
- Package: TO-220AB
- Essence: Semiconductor diode for power rectification
- Packaging/Quantity: Typically packaged in reels or tubes, quantity varies by manufacturer
Specifications
- Maximum Average Forward Current: 10A
- Maximum Reverse Voltage: 60V
- Forward Voltage Drop: Typically around 0.65V at 5A
- Reverse Leakage Current: Less than 500μA at 60V

Working Principles
The MBR1060HC0G operates based on the Schottky barrier principle, where the metal-semiconductor junction allows for faster switching and lower forward voltage drop compared to conventional PN-junction diodes.

What is MBR1060HC0G?
- MBR1060HC0G is a high current Schottky barrier rectifier diode designed for use in power supply and other high frequency applications.
What are the key features of MBR1060HC0G?
- The key features include a low forward voltage drop, high current capability, and high surge current capability.
What are the typical applications of MBR1060HC0G?
- Typical applications include switch mode power supplies, freewheeling diodes, and reverse battery protection.
What is the maximum forward voltage of MBR1060HC0G?
- The maximum forward voltage is typically around 0.85V at 10A.
What is the maximum reverse voltage of MBR1060HC0G?
- The maximum reverse voltage is 60V.
What is the operating temperature range of MBR1060HC0G?
- The operating temperature range is typically -65°C to +175°C.
What are the packaging options available for MBR1060HC0G?
- MBR1060HC0G is available in TO-220AB package.
What are the recommended mounting techniques for MBR1060HC0G?
- It is recommended to use a proper heatsink and thermal compound for efficient heat dissipation.
What are the potential failure modes of MBR1060HC0G?
- Potential failure modes include thermal runaway, reverse voltage breakdown, and excessive forward voltage drop.
